Understanding Kilometers and Miles
Before we dive into the conversion, let's establish a clear understanding of both units. Kilometers (km) and miles (mi) are both units of length, but they belong to different systems of measurement:
-
Kilometers: Belong to the metric system, a decimal system based on multiples of 10. This system is widely used globally, particularly in science and most parts of the world. One kilometer is equal to 1000 meters. The details matter here.
-
Miles: Belong to the imperial system, a system of units historically used primarily in the United Kingdom and its former colonies, including the United States. The mile is a longer unit of distance compared to the kilometer.
The discrepancy between these units stems from their historical origins and independent development. The kilometer is a more recently defined unit, rooted in the metric system's systematic approach to measurement, whereas the mile has a longer and more complex history involving various definitions throughout different eras.
Converting 2.75 Kilometers to Miles: The Calculation
The conversion factor between kilometers and miles is approximately 1 kilometer = 0.On top of that, 621371 miles. Basically, to convert kilometers to miles, you multiply the number of kilometers by this conversion factor.
For 2.75 kilometers:
2.75 km * 0.621371 mi/km ≈ 1.709 miles
So, 2.75 kilometers is approximately equal to 1.709 miles.

Further Exploration: Metric vs. Imperial Systems
The conversion between kilometers and miles also highlights the broader debate surrounding the metric and imperial systems. Which means the metric system is widely considered more efficient and simpler due to its consistent decimal-based structure, whereas the imperial system, with its various units and less straightforward relationships, can be more challenging to work with. Many countries have transitioned fully to the metric system, while others, like the United States, continue to primarily use the imperial system, although the metric system is increasingly common in specific fields.
